Solve the one-variable equation using the distributive property and properties of equality. –6(2 + a) = –48 What is the value of

a?

-6(2+a) = -48
Distributive property
-12 -6a = -48
Add 12 to both sides
-6a = -36
Divide both sides by -6 and you get a= 6

A regular hexagon is rotated 360° about its center. How many times does the image of the hexagon coincide with the pre image dur
lianna [129]

The image of the regular hexagon coincides with the pre-image 6 times during rotation.

A regular hexagon is a polygon that has six equal sides and six equal angles.

In a single rotation which is usually the rotation of an object at 360°, the number of times in which the regular hexagon coincides with its pre-image is 6 times, this is because it has 6 equal sides and 6 equal angles.
